On 9/26/09, Josh Smith <juicewvu at gmail.com> wrote:
> Everyone,
> I installed xastir this morning and have been playing around with it.
> however I am not able to get any data to display on the screen.  I
> have added a "internet interface" and pointed it toward
> rotate.xarps.net.  What do I need to do to actually get the objects to
> start displaying on my map?
>
If you are using a filter like "m/200", the internet server needs to
know where you are, so it won't send any data until you transmit.  You
can force a transmit using "Interface"-"Transmit Now" in the menu.

Also, you need a passcode entered in the internet interface setup.
You generate a passcode for your call sign by entering the command
callpass followed by your call sign in a terminal window.

Finally I would start with a single internet server such as
first.aprs.net.  That way, you can access the server via
http://first.aprs.net:14501/ and scroll down the list and see if you
are logged in.  Once you have it working on one server, then
rotate.aprs.net should work.
